Discovery & Project Consultation

Define objectives, operational needs, priorities, preliminary budget, programme, stakeholders, risks and constraints.

WHAT WE MANAGE
01 Project Vision and Objectives

Clarifying what the client wants the project to achieve and establishing the priorities that will guide future decisions.

02 Client and Operational Requirements

Understanding how the completed property must function, including commercial, operational and end-user needs.

03 Preliminary Project Brief

Bringing the project requirements, expectations and initial information together into one clearly defined brief.

04 Budget Expectations

Establishing the preliminary financial parameters and aligning the proposed project direction with the client’s investment objectives.

05 Programme Objectives

Identifying preferred timeframes, critical dates, dependencies and factors that may influence the delivery programme.

06 Stakeholder Identification

Recognising the clients, consultants, authorities, operators and other parties that may influence the project.

07 Initial Risks and Constraints

Identifying potential planning, site, cost, timing, access and delivery constraints at the earliest possible stage.

08 Delivery Strategy

Establishing the recommended pathway, responsibilities and immediate actions required to move the project forward.

STAGE OUTCOME A clearly defined project brief, aligned priorities and an informed delivery strategy for the stages ahead.

Feasibility & Pre-Construction

Assess financial and practical viability before major commitments are made.

WHAT WE MANAGE
01 Financial Feasibility

Reviewing anticipated project costs, commercial requirements and available information to assess overall viability.

02 Site and Development Constraints

Investigating planning controls, site access, services, existing conditions and other factors that may affect development potential.

03 Preliminary Cost Planning

Coordinating early cost information and testing the proposed scope against the established project budget.

04 Consultant Engagement

Identifying and coordinating the specialists required to investigate, design and document the project.

05 Buildability and Delivery Review

Considering practical construction requirements, staging, access and delivery challenges before detailed work proceeds.

06 Preliminary Programme

Establishing the key phases, milestones, approval periods and dependencies that may influence project timing.

07 Procurement Strategy

Assessing suitable consultant, contractor and supplier engagement approaches based on the project’s requirements.

08 Risk Assessment

Documenting material commercial, design, planning, programme and construction risks so they can be managed early.

STAGE OUTCOME A commercially informed project pathway with greater cost, programme and delivery certainty before major commitments are made.

Planning & Approvals

Coordinate design development, consultants, documentation, authorities and statutory approvals.

WHAT WE MANAGE
01 Design Development

Guiding the design as it progresses to ensure it remains aligned with the approved project brief, budget and operational needs.

02 Consultant Coordination

Managing communication, responsibilities and information across architects, engineers and specialist consultants.

03 Documentation Control

Monitoring drawings, reports, schedules and revisions to maintain accurate and coordinated project information.

04 Planning Requirements

Coordinating the information and submissions required for the relevant planning pathway.

05 Authority Liaison

Managing communication with councils, authorities, service providers and other approval bodies where required.

06 Permit and Approval Tracking

Maintaining visibility over required applications, outstanding information, response dates and approval conditions.

07 Design Decisions

Presenting key decisions clearly so the client understands the programme, cost and delivery implications.

08 Approval Conditions

Reviewing and coordinating conditions that must be addressed before construction or during project delivery.

STAGE OUTCOME Coordinated project documentation, managed approvals and a clear pathway towards procurement and construction.

Construction Management

Maintain control while providing the client with clear visibility.

WHAT WE MANAGE
01 Contractor and Supplier Coordination

Managing the parties responsible for delivering the works and maintaining clear communication across the project team.

02 Procurement Oversight

Tracking trade packages, materials, appointments and long-lead items required to support the construction programme.

03 Construction Programme

Monitoring progress against agreed milestones and responding to delays, dependencies and changing site conditions.

04 Cost and Variation Control

Reviewing financial progress, proposed variations and cost implications before decisions are made.

05 Site Operations

Coordinating access, staging, meetings, reporting and day-to-day project delivery requirements.

06 Quality Management

Monitoring workmanship, materials, documentation and compliance with the agreed project standard.

07 Safety and Compliance Oversight

Maintaining visibility over safety responsibilities, statutory obligations and required project records.

08 Client Reporting

Providing clear updates on progress, cost, programme, risks, decisions and upcoming priorities.

STAGE OUTCOME A controlled and transparent construction process with clear oversight of time, cost, quality, safety and risk.

Completion & Quality Assurance

Coordinate requirements before practical completion and handover.

WHAT WE MANAGE
01 Completion Planning

Establishing the inspections, documentation, certifications and actions required to reach practical completion.

02 Quality Inspections

Reviewing the completed works against the project documentation, specifications and agreed quality expectations.

03 Defect Identification

Recording incomplete, defective or non-compliant items requiring attention before handover.

04 Rectification Monitoring

Tracking outstanding works and confirming that identified items are addressed by the responsible parties.

05 Testing and Commissioning

Coordinating required testing, demonstrations and commissioning of building systems and equipment.

06 Compliance Documentation

Monitoring final certificates, approvals, reports and records required for completion and occupation.

07 Practical Completion

Coordinating the information and project requirements needed to formally confirm completion.

08 Close-Out Records

Organising final drawings, manuals, warranties and other essential project information.

STAGE OUTCOME A carefully reviewed and organised project close-out, with completion requirements and outstanding matters clearly managed.

Handover & Ongoing Support

Create a considered transition from delivery to operation.

WHAT WE MANAGE
01 Handover Planning

Coordinating the timing, responsibilities, documentation and activities required for an orderly transition.

02 Final Documentation

Compiling operating manuals, warranties, certificates, final drawings and relevant project records.

03 Access and Security Transfer

Coordinating keys, access devices, security information and other items required by the owner or operator.

04 Building Familiarisation

Arranging demonstrations and providing the information needed to understand key building systems.

05 Occupancy Transition

Supporting the move from construction into operation, occupation or tenant use.

06 Defects-Liability Coordination

Monitoring post-completion defects and coordinating rectification during the applicable period.

07 Post-Completion Inspections

Reviewing completed rectification works and identifying matters requiring further attention.

08 Ongoing Project Support

Remaining available for project-related questions, future works and matters connected to the completed development.

STAGE OUTCOME A smooth transition into operation, supported by organised information, clear responsibilities and continued accountability.
